From the time that I was a student in Quebec, the end of term always reminded me of a sprint. It required maximum effort but it got over quickly.

In Italy, exam sessions are divided into two parts: some exams are held in July and others at the start of the new academic year. I get the feeling that what seemed like a sprint in Quebec has turned into an out-and-out marathon in Italy!

What’s more, we only get three weeks of holidays here! Canadian students, you don’t know how lucky you are!

In July, the exams for History of Wine, Crop Production, Oenology, Ecological horticulture and sustainable agriculture and Italian followed one after the other. These five subjects had fascinated me so much that I obtained five ‘30 e lode’, which is the equivalent of an A+ in Canada. I had definitely earned my three-week holiday!

It’s almost time for me to return to university again, but I’m really looking forward to going back to Bra because ‘Cheese’, a festival that promotes ‘excellence in cheese production’ is being held there.

No doubt, this will really motivate me to dive back into my animal production books… between 2 tastings! 😉
